Purpose: To provide effective technical security support for the group’s companies and to manage, develop and lead the IT Security Assurance team.
You will also be involved in day-to-day security monitoring, incident response, forensic investigation, project related work as well as other BAU tasks.
Responsibilities:
Managing, developing and leading the IT Security Assurance team
Supporting the Strategic Security Manager
Reviewing project security risks as part of the Solution Design Authority
Carrying out daily monitoring of security toolsets and reporting incidents according to the Security Incident Response Escalation Process
Carrying out security related investigations as and when requested
Managing the enforcement and continuing development of Information Security policies, procedures, standards, baselines and guidelines.
Working with the internal and external auditors to demonstrate information security related controls and to drive the remediation activities
Identify and advise on upcoming legislation changes that affect data security and privacy.
Key Competencies:
At least three years’ experience gained in a technically focussed security role
Broad experience of a wide range of security related technologies and products
Ability to demonstrate an understanding of common security management principles and regulatory standards (e.g. GDPR, PCI-DSS, etc.).
Strong technical knowledge in infrastructure and applications.
Knowledge of security architecture and principles
A solid understanding of compliance standards (DPA, GDPR, PCI DSS, ISO27001, etc.)
Relevant security certification (CISSP, CISM, etc.)
Experience of managing/monitoring security toolsets, Firewalls, IDS/IPS, SIEM, Web Proxy, etc. Key Skills And Knowledge
